Rating: ★★★★★ 5 / 5 (13 Reviews)
Dentology SD is a Car Service located in Dentology SD, 2865 Scott St #101, Vista, CA 92081
You can reach Dentology SD through the contact information provided on our page. You can also access our location using Google Maps.
Address: Dentology SD, 2865 Scott St #101, Vista, CA 92081 Vista, CA Carlsbad
Phone: +17609949822
Website: Go to website